Trees: A Green Pine Tree Quilt

$1,130.00
sold

Pattern: Pine Tree

Date: c. 1890-1900

Provenance/Notes: 

  • A breathtaking iteration of the Pine Tree quilt pattern, made by an expert quilter in a stunning grassy green against a white calico background

  • Double rod quilting in little stitches throughout the quilt and tiny piecing in the trees, with triangles that measure one inch wide

  • The background white fabric is a white calico with a fine black print and the green is dappled with yellow and a lighter shade of green; the quilt is finished with a beautifully faded brown trim

  • Maker/origin unknown

  • Washed by hand and in great condition with just a few places with slight fading/discoloration to the green fabric and a few small very light residual stains (none of this stands out much).

Measurements: 68" x 89"

Note on antique/vintage quilts: Many of the quilts we sell have been loved, slept under, washed, sunshine dried, taken on picnics, slept on underneath the stars, and lived lifetimes before arriving at our doorstep. You can expect to see repairs made by later generations, fraying around the edges or in certain blocks, discoloration or yellowing, cotton/wool batting—or as we like to call them, tiny sheep—peeking through. They are imperfect, but their imperfections are charming to us and we hope you feel the same. They are reminders to us of their old age and the history to which they've been a witness. We try our best to note any imperfections, but it’s possible we might miss one here and there. Well-crafted, handmade antique quilts in their original form are becoming scarcer, and we believe it's vital that we preserve them and continue to love them, imperfections and all.
